About Gangyang Lighthouse
Located at the Hoeya River entrance in Gangyang, South Korea, this lighthouse is a green, solid concrete pillar construction measuring 11 meters in height. It has a focal plane of 10 meters above sea level. The light is green, flashing rhythmically every 5 seconds (Fl G 5s), and is visible for a distance of 10.4 nautical miles. The structure includes a gallery. While the grounds are open to visitors, the tower remains closed. The nearest port, Ulsan, is 7.4 kilometers away.
